Huawei launched the P6 S quietly in January 2014, and we can see why; the phone itself has little changes to shout about over the Huawei Ascend P6. What you will get though, is the same well-designed exterior build, albeit slightly thicker now. The Huawei Ascend P6 S features a 4.7-inch IPS LCD screen, 1.6 Ghz quad core processor (was 1.5 Ghz in Ascend P6), and dual standby support. With prices in the range of RM900+, the Huawei Ascend P6 S is still a great buy for consumers looking for a mid range smartphone that has a premium look and feel. Not only does it have dual-sim standby, the Ascend P6 comes in 8 GB or 16 GB internal memory variants. 2GB ram is standard across both variants, and so is GPS, bluetooth, and WiFi. The Ascend P6S and P6 share the same camera: a decent primary at 8 megapixels, and packs a 5 megapixel for the front facing secondary camera. However, in low light conditions, Huawei Ascend P6 S primary camera performs poorly.

Huawei Ascend P6 S Specifications
- Quad-core 1.6 GHz
- Huawei K3V2
- Micro-Sim / Dual-Sim Standby
- Android OS V4.2 (Jellybean)
- 4.7 inch IPS LCD
- 16GB Internal Storage
- 2GB RAM
- WiFi 802.11 b/g/n
- GPS
- Bluetooth
- MicroUSB
- 8.0 Megapixels Autofocus, LED Flash
- 5.0 Megapixels front camera
- Battery capacity: 2,000 mAh
